Simone didn’t stand around, she ran for the edge of the room, grabbing Roe as she went. The stunned woman gasping at the sudden contact. She was about to protest when the Tomb Guardian turned its head to look at them, its mournful eyes glowing brightly beneath its featureless faceplate. She hoisted herself over a table just in time for a flash of white light to fill the chamber. Kik screamed, Simone covered her head, Roe covered her face, and for a moment everything was quiet. Simone looked down at Roe who was shaking in her grip. She looked back over her shoulder, not daring to poke her head out just yet.
“Can we do anything about that light?” She demanded.
Roe trembled and Simone had to shake her, “Roe!” She hissed as loudly as she dared, “Can we do anything about that light?”
Roe uncovered her face and looked up at her, “It comes from the Tomb Guardian’s eyes.”
Simone clicked her tongue and checked her warcaster before letting go of Roe and shifting her weight. She just had to think of it like a firefight back home, she was going to get hit, it was going to hurt, but as long as she kept moving she could keep herself alive. The important thing was to make sure she hit her target. She cleared her throat and listened, trying to track where the Tomb Guardian was. She heard the faint clack of it taking a step as it turned to scan the room, searching for its quarry.
She licked her lips and felt a bit of guilt well up in her stomach, she knew what she had to do but it felt kinda cruel. She took a breath, raised her weapon next to her head and turned her body to face where she’d heard the metallic step from. On three…
One, two, three!
“Hey Kik! You still alive?” She shouted, drawing a gasp of horror from Roe.
“Kik is alive!” Kik shouted back and then paused, “Hey!”
Sorry Kik, she thought and jumped from her position, leveling her weapon as fast as she could at the side of the Tomb Guardian’s head. The machine-horror-thing had turned to look in Kik’s direction, its eyes beginning to glow as it whipped its head back towards Simone. Simone didn’t have to think to use [Strike The Soul], the feeling just came to her. Her mana dipped and then dipped again as the warcaster went off. The loud crack-bang of sound echoing through the chamber as a violet bolt of light erupted from the barrel, crashing into the guardian’s face and piercing one of its eyes.

“Hell yeah!” She shouted, the magic fading from the machine’s glowing eyes. Its body crackled and shuddered, something stilling its movements for a heartbeat. A second later, it raised its hand and a bolt of white light erupted from its fingertips, launching in her direction. “Woah!” She gasped, darting to the left and running away from its point of trajectory.
She jumped over a chair and slid across the ground, turning and trying to level another shot at the creature only to have to duck again as a hail of pale bolts slammed into the space around her. She cursed and raised her voice, “Roe you better be ready to shut this thing off! I don’t have a big pool of magic!”
To her surprise she saw the woman who had been cowering a moment before racing around the opposite side of the room already, her eyes fixed on her path. Simone rolled her eyes and kept moving along the route she was going, popping up now and then to keep the machine’s interest. She checked her MP, it was very slowly going back up. She had maybe two more shots. It sucked being such a low level! She darted over a desk and rolled onto the ground as two more blasts of white death splashed over her head, shards of cold leaping to trace dark spots of necrosis across her arms.
When she landed she looked up, spotting Kik cowering behind a small shelf. Kik looked up and whimpered, “You used Kik as a distraction!”
“Sorry Kik,” She said, “We got its eyes, no more big flash.”
“Kik helped?” Kik asked.
“Kik helped,” She confirmed, “Cmon, we gotta keep this thing busy for Roe.”
“But it can still do the shooty death!” Kik protested.
“Then keep moving!” She barked, patting its head and darted away, rising up and trying to level another shot. She spotted Roe who shook her head and kept moving, going back the way she had come. The Machine turned and tried to level its hand at her, firing a few more shots ahead of her path. She stumbled and doubled back only to see a very terrified Kik run screaming out from its hiding place with what looked like a glass jar over its head. Simone blinked, what the hell is that? Kik threw the jar just as the machine turned in its direction, ready to disintegrate the tiny gremlin-thing.

“Kik! Keep moving!” She shouted, darting in its direction.
Kik hurled the jar and it smashed on the ground at the machines feet, there was a flash and then a concussive sound ripped through the room, sending Simone sprawling. She rolled and got back to her feet. Kik hadn’t moved, its legs obviously rooted to the floor in terror. She looked back at the machine, it was still recovering from the sudden development but it would be on Kik in no time. She pressed her lips together and then let out a groan of exasperation. “Quit being a fucking hero girl!” She chastised herself and darted towards Kik, sweeping it off the ground as a spray of white light lanced through the spot he had just been standing in. One ray catching her on the back. She watched her health drop and swore, whipping her arm around and firing off a shot from her warcaster.
“Fuck you!” She shouted, the violet shot crashing into the machine’s body and sending another stunning shock through its system.
Kik clung to her gambeson as she forced herself to move through the pain, the dull ache that had come with the pale light sending sickening sensations through her body. She shook off a wave of delirium and pumped her legs, looking for Roe. The cranky noblewoman had crept to within just a few feet of the machine, her fingers glittering with some kind of magic. She looked up from Roe and at the machine and for the first time they made eye contact. A chill went down her spine. Wait, was it thinking? Her eyes went wide and she drew up her warcaster again, “Oh no you don’t!”
It whipped its body around and bore down on Roe as Simone fired her last shot. Volet energy breaching the machine's defenses one more time. It leaned over Roe and froze, its body going very still. Roe looked up at it and let out a breath, placing her palm to its chest and muttering a spell.
Just like that, it collapsed.
Simone dropped to a knee, swaying. So that’s what the manual meant by feedback from using too much mana at once. She rubbed her nose and blinked a few times, breathing hard. “Is it over?”
Roe sat down on the ground and offered Simone the first proper smile she’d ever seen out of the woman. Simone let out a breath of relief and pat Kik’s head, “It’s over, Kik.”
Kik looked up at her from its perch on her clothing, its face sodden with tears. “You came back for Kik!” It sobbed, wailing at the top of its lungs. Simone rolled her eyes and slumped a bit further onto the ground, patting the creature on the head while Roe looked between the two of them with amusement on her face. Simone just shrugged.
Just as they’d finally taken a breath, the machine twitched and sat up. Simone swore, nearly dropping Kik who shrieked in terror, she raised her weapon and glanced at her mana. Barely anything. Not nearly enough to pull off another proper shot. Roe, however, darted between Simone and the machine, holding up her hands. “Wait! Wait wait! It’s over! I promise! Just give it a second.”
“The hell are you talking about, it’s awake! Look at it!’ Simone shouted, not lowering her weapon for a moment.
“Just trust me!” Roe shouted back.
“I don’t even know your name!” Simone barked.
“I don’t even know yours and I’m trusting you!” Roe argued.
Simone pursed her lips and glared at Roe, “I will fucking haunt you.”
“Deal,” Roe breathed as Simone lowered her weapon. She turned around and took the machine by the head, “Hey there, can you hear me? You feeling better now?”
There was a pause, Simone rolled her eyes again only to freeze when a metallic voice echoed out from within the machine’s body, “Princess, is that you? You’re alive! Stars and moon!”
Simone’s mouth fell open. “Who’s a what now?”
